Coke Studio Middle East with Diana Yukawa

Coke Studio returns to the Middle East for a third season on MBC and will features artists including, Maya Diab, Jason Derulo, Asala Nasri, Nile Rodgers and Diana Yukawa.


Episode three of Coke Studios’ TV series centres around the collaborative journey between Diana Yukawa, Songwriter and Violinist and Jadal, a Jordanian Arabic Rock band, resulting in a special “fusion” track arranged and performed by both artists.


The TV series, in partnership with Universal Music MENA and MBC Group, is a unique cultural experience where Arab Superstars and major international Artists push boundaries creating original fusion music.

Unlike most other Coke Studio episodes, Diana’s episode was filmed on location in and around Amman, Jordan – the home town of Jadal. - “I'm fortunate enough to have visited many different places in the Middle East, but Jordan is somewhere I've always wanted to go so when this opportunity arose, I was really happy!” comments Diana.

The episode features the fusion track as well as an exclusive performance of one of Diana’s own new solo tracks, destined for her next album.


Diana comments “I feel very strongly about different cultures coming together. Not only cultures but musical genres also. I think that the Coke Studio show represents something very important. It doesn't matter who we are or where we're from, but what we do with different people to come together, be united and create something positive to move forward with. Music is a wonderful and powerful way to do this, because music is a universal language that can be understood and felt by anybody.”

Headed by Mahmoud Radaideh, Jadal are one of the first Arabic rock bands in the region, starting their journey with their cover “Kol Ma Gool Al-Tobah” for the legendary Egyptian artist Abdel Halim Hafez in Jadal’s Arabic Rock style.

“Throwing people in a situation where they have to creatively work together when they've never met is a risky thing! However I think this was a risk worth taking because I'm really happy with what Jadal and I created together. Mahmoud and the rest of Jadal are really lovely” comments Diana.

Season 3 features captivating fusion collaborations between the most diverse group of artists yet; Kool & The Gang and Asala Nasri Tom Novy and Shatha Hassoun;; Diana Yukawa and JadaL Band; Jason Derulo and Maya Diab; Nile Rodgers and Mashrou3 Leila; Sandy Möllin and Black R and David Penn and Balqees Fathi.

All of these chart busting tracks, including Diana and Jadals’ are expertly produced by internationally acclaimed music producer Hadi Sharara, who returns to enable the artists to create excellence. Diana Performs at Japan Matsuri 2014


The much-loved Japan Matsuri returned to London on Saturday 27th September at Trafalgar Square in the centre of London.

This dynamic annual event brings people together to enjoy Japanese food, music, dance, family activities and much, much more.


The Matsuri kicked off at 11 am with performance on the main stage at various times throughout the day. Diana was invited to perform as a special guest at 6:30pm, for an 30min set, together with her Producer and music collaborator, Tom Ingleby.


Diana's performance featured the latest music destined for her next album, including the track "Islands" that the day before premiered on the Coke Studio TV show starring Diana in Middle East.
Japan Matsuri is organized by Japan Matsuri Ltd., comprising the Japan Association in the UK, the Japan Chamber of Commerce and Industry in the UK, the Japan Society and the Nippon Club, and supported by the Embassy of Japan.

Yukawa Welcomes Premiership Cup Winners to Abu Dhabi

Following Manchester City's 2014 Premier league victory and the day after their open top bus precession around Manchester City centre, the team headed for Abu Dhabi for a special, more private celebration with their club's owner.

Under a full moon at The St. Regis Saadiyat Island Resort, the team and close VIP partners where welcomed with a spectacular performance by the internationally acclaimed Violinist and Songwriter, Diana Yukawa.

As a regular performer all over the Middle East, the violinist’s revolutionary sound captivated the VIP audience, who had been only too familiar to celebration over the previous few days.

Hosted by his Excellency, Sheikh Mansour bin Zayed, the owner of Manchester City and the deputy prime minister of the United Arab Emirates, attendees included the Manchester City team as well the Etihad Airways executive team as the club's main sponsor.

In collaboration with the superb production team, Diana’s performance was supported by fireworks and jet fire timed to her music, all of which formed the perfect, striking celebration for the victorious Manchester City FC and their close partners.

Manchester City were crowned Premier League champions for the second time in three years by beating West Ham United on the final day of a dramatic season. Needing only a point to finish ahead of Liverpool on goal difference, a 2-0 win gave boss Manuel Pellegrini the title in his first season in charge.

Diana Writes two Original Pieces for West One Music


Diana Writes two Original Pieces for West One Music
Songwriter Diana Yukawa has completed two pieces of music for West One Music for their latest album release, Inspiring Minimalism

The album is described as minimalism inspired, elegant and uplifting themes with piano and orchestra and it was released on the West One Music label in February 2014.



Diana wrote two tracks for the album. The first, “Life Sanctuary” is a sparse, futuristic and atmospheric soundscape evolving into luxurious flowing string lines. The second piece “Dream Weaving” is a tender and elegant classical piano piece with string textures, building throughout to an uplifting orchestral climax.

Diana Yukawa Performs at British Embassy Japan for UK Music Industry

 

The event which took place on 28th October, was scheduled as part of Diana’s month long trip to the region ahead of a number of upcoming projects due for release this year, including her next album.

As part of the British Government’s GREAT campaign, showcasing the best of what Britain has to offer, Tim Hitchens, British Ambassador to Japan, hosted the reception at the British Embassy Tokyo to launch a ‘GREAT Creative Week in Japan’, promoting British companies with creative and innovative expertise in the design, fashion and music sectors.

Sponsored by MINI Japan and Bombay Sapphire, the event brought together British companies from the creative sector with stakeholders and potential partners in Japan. Entertainment was provided by the British-Japanese violinist Diana Yukawa before a series of Pecha Kucha inspired mini-presentations.

The 2013 GREAT Week Japan featured bespoke programmes for UK Fashion, Design and Digital Music companies. 60 representatives from 44 UK companies participated to gain a deeper understanding of the Japanese market and discover opportunities for their business.
As is often the case, Diana’s performance and original music is used as to bridge for organisations with invested interest in UK and Japan (and vice versa), given the violinists shared heritage.

The Violinist and Songwriter considers both the UK and Japan as her home so long may the association continue…
